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Portsmouth & Southsea to Inverkeithing start from as little as £63.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Portsmouth & Southsea to Inverkeithing start from £112.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Portsmouth & Southsea to Inverkeithing are available for £219.90 one way

Facilities and Amenities

Portsmouth & Southsea Station is well-equipped with amenities ensuring a smooth and seamless travel experience. The ticket office operates with generous opening times, from early morning until late evening throughout the week and boasts efficient ticket machines, including smartcard validators and machines accommodating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Access calls to those with mobility considerations, as the station is equipped with step-free access across its platforms, accessible toilet facilities, and ramps for train access. CCTV systems are in place throughout the station, enhancing security measures for all travelers.

Waiting rooms with ample seating are available on platforms 1 and 2, providing comfort while waiting for your train. If you arrive with time to spare, a cup of coffee at Costa Coffee, conveniently located just outside the station, might be the perfect way to start your journey. For any assistance, customer help points are ready to guide and support you with your travel plans.

Station Facilities and Ticketing Services

Inverkeithing Station offers excellent facilities designed to streamline your trav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:30 to 19:30 from Monday to Saturday, and from 10:10 to 17:30 on Sundays, ensuring you can purchase tickets or collect those you’ve bought online. For those with accessibility needs, the station has induction loops and accessible ticket machines.

As you wait for your train, you'll find comfortable seating areas, and there's WIFI available to keep you connected. Should you need sustenance, there are refreshment facilities including a kiosk and a news kiosk for those travelling with time to spare. And while there are no currency exchange facilities, the essentials for a leisurely wait or a quick read are readily available.

Onwards with Ease

Inverkeithing offers convenient transport links, including a reliable rail replacement service and taxis, whose details can be found at TrainTaxi. Those needing to fly can make use of the express bus service linking the station with Edinburgh Airport—details of which are available via Traveline Scotland.

The local bus services are both frequent and efficient, with information accessible through the same Traveline Scotland resources. Rest assured, getting around is simple and seamlessly integrated with the transportation offerings in the region.
